Crime Grade's murder map shows the safest places in Jacumba in green. The most dangerous areas in Jacumba are in red, with moderately safe areas in yellow. Crime rates on the map are weighted by the type and severity of the crime.
The D- grade means the rate of murder is much higher than the average US city. Jacumba is in the 12th percentile for safety, meaning 88% of cities are safer and 12% of cities are more dangerous. This analysis applies to Jacumba's proper boundaries only. See the table on nearby places below for nearby cities.
The rate of murder in Jacumba is 0.1266 per 1,000 residents during a standard year. People who live in Jacumba generally consider the southwest part of the city to be the safest.
Your chance of being a victim of murder in Jacumba may be as high as 1 in 7,788 in the northwest neighborhoods, or as low as 1 in 7,960 in the southwest part of the city.

The chart below compares the murder rate in Jacumba to the California state average and the national average. All rates are the number of crimes per 1,000 residents in a standard year.
| Jacumba, CA: | 0.1266 |
|---|---|
| California: | 0.0557 |
| USA: | 0.0671 |
Considering only the murder rate, Jacumba is less safe than the California state average and less safe than the national average.
